Biological Age Calculator Free

Biological Age Calculator

Estimate your biological age based on various lifestyle and health factors. This calculator provides an estimation and is not a substitute for professional medical advice.

Excellent (Rich in fruits, vegetables, whole grains) Good (Balanced, some processed foods) Average (Mix of healthy and unhealthy) Poor (High in processed foods, sugar, unhealthy fats)
Never Smoked Former Smoker (Quit > 5 years ago) Former Smoker (Quit < 5 years ago) Current Smoker
Excellent (Effective coping, low perceived stress) Good (Manages stress reasonably well) Average (Some stress, occasional difficulty coping) Poor (High chronic stress, poor coping)
None Minor (e.g., controlled hypertension, mild allergies) Moderate (e.g., type 2 diabetes, heart disease) Severe (e.g., multiple conditions, significant impact)
function calculateBiologicalAge() { var chronologicalAge = parseFloat(document.getElementById('chronologicalAge').value); var heightCm = parseFloat(document.getElementById('heightCm').value); var weightKg = parseFloat(document.getElementById('weightKg').value); var dietQuality = document.getElementById('dietQuality').value; var physicalActivity = parseFloat(document.getElementById('physicalActivity').value); var sleepHours = parseFloat(document.getElementById('sleepHours').value); var smokingStatus = document.getElementById('smokingStatus').value; var alcoholDrinksPerWeek = parseFloat(document.getElementById('alcoholDrinksPerWeek').value); var stressManagement = document.getElementById('stressManagement').value; var chronicConditions = document.getElementById('chronicConditions').value; // Input validation if (isNaN(chronologicalAge) || chronologicalAge <= 0 || isNaN(heightCm) || heightCm <= 0 || isNaN(weightKg) || weightKg <= 0 || isNaN(physicalActivity) || physicalActivity < 0 || isNaN(sleepHours) || sleepHours < 0 || isNaN(alcoholDrinksPerWeek) || alcoholDrinksPerWeek < 0) { document.getElementById('result').innerHTML = 'Please enter valid positive numbers for all fields.'; return; } var biologicalAge = chronologicalAge; var ageModifier = 0; // BMI Calculation var heightM = heightCm / 100; var bmi = weightKg / (heightM * heightM); if (bmi = 18.5 && bmi = 25 && bmi = 5) { ageModifier -= 2; } else if (physicalActivity >= 3) { ageModifier -= 1; } else if (physicalActivity = 7 && sleepHours <= 9) { ageModifier -= 1; } else if (sleepHours = 1 && alcoholDrinksPerWeek 14) { // Heavy ageModifier += 2; } else if (alcoholDrinksPerWeek > 7 && alcoholDrinksPerWeek <= 14) { // Borderline heavy ageModifier += 0.5; } // Stress Management if (stressManagement === 'excellent') { ageModifier -= 1; } else if (stressManagement === 'poor') { ageModifier += 2; } else if (stressManagement === 'average') { ageModifier += 1; } // Chronic Health Conditions if (chronicConditions === 'minor') { ageModifier += 0.5; } else if (chronicConditions === 'moderate') { ageModifier += 2; } else if (chronicConditions === 'severe') { ageModifier += 4; } else if (chronicConditions === 'none') { ageModifier -= 1; // Reward for no conditions } biologicalAge += ageModifier; // Ensure biological age doesn't go below a reasonable minimum (e.g., 1 year) if (biologicalAge < 1) { biologicalAge = 1; } var resultHTML = '

Your Estimated Biological Age: ' + biologicalAge.toFixed(1) + ' years

'; resultHTML += 'Your chronological age is ' + chronologicalAge + ' years.'; if (biologicalAge < chronologicalAge) { resultHTML += 'Based on your lifestyle factors, your estimated biological age is younger than your chronological age. Keep up the great work!'; } else if (biologicalAge > chronologicalAge) { resultHTML += 'Based on your lifestyle factors, your estimated biological age is older than your chronological age. Consider reviewing areas like diet, exercise, sleep, and stress management.'; } else { resultHTML += 'Based on your lifestyle factors, your estimated biological age is similar to your chronological age.'; } resultHTML += 'This calculator provides an estimation based on common health and lifestyle correlations. It is not a diagnostic tool and should not replace professional medical advice. For a precise biological age assessment, advanced biomarker testing is required.'; document.getElementById('result').innerHTML = resultHTML; } .calculator-container { background-color: #f9f9f9; border: 1px solid #ddd; padding: 20px; border-radius: 8px; max-width: 600px; margin: 20px auto; font-family: Arial, sans-serif; } .calculator-container h2 { color: #333; text-align: center; margin-bottom: 20px; } .calculator-container p { color: #555; line-height: 1.6; margin-bottom: 15px; } .form-group { margin-bottom: 15px; } .form-group label { display: block; margin-bottom: 5px; font-weight: bold; color: #444; } .form-group input[type="number"], .form-group select { width: calc(100% – 22px); padding: 10px; border: 1px solid #ccc; border-radius: 4px; font-size: 16px; box-sizing: border-box; } .form-group select { appearance: none; -webkit-appearance: none; -moz-appearance: none; background-image: url('data:image/svg+xml;charset=US-ASCII,%3Csvg%20xmlns%3D%22http%3A%2F%2Fwww.w3.org%2F2000%2Fsvg%22%20width%3D%22292.4%22%20height%3D%22292.4%22%3E%3Cpath%20fill%3D%22%23007bff%22%20d%3D%22M287%2069.4a17.6%2017.6%200%200%200-13-5.4H18.4c-6.5%200-12.3%203.2-16.1%208.1-3.8%204.9-4.6%2011-2.1%2016.9l139.3%20168.3c4.8%205.8%2011.9%209.2%2019.2%209.2s14.4-3.4%2019.2-9.2L290.1%2093.1c2.5-5.9%201.7-12-2.1-16.9z%22%2F%3E%3C%2Fsvg%3E'); background-repeat: no-repeat; background-position: right 10px top 50%; background-size: 12px auto; padding-right: 30px; } button { background-color: #007bff; color: white; padding: 12px 20px; border: none; border-radius: 4px; cursor: pointer; font-size: 18px; width: 100%; margin-top: 20px; } button:hover { background-color: #0056b3; } .calculator-result { margin-top: 25px; padding: 15px; border: 1px solid #e0e0e0; border-radius: 8px; background-color: #eaf6ff; text-align: center; } .calculator-result h3 { color: #007bff; margin-top: 0; font-size: 24px; } .calculator-result .highlight { font-weight: bold; color: #28a745; /* Green for positive emphasis */ } .calculator-result p { color: #333; font-size: 16px; } .calculator-result .error { color: #dc3545; font-weight: bold; } .calculator-result .disclaimer { font-size: 14px; color: #777; margin-top: 15px; }

Understanding Your Biological Age

While your chronological age simply counts the years since you were born, your biological age offers a more nuanced perspective on the health and functionality of your body's cells and tissues. It's a measure of how old your body "acts" compared to how old it actually is. Factors like genetics, lifestyle choices, and environmental exposures all play a significant role in determining whether your biological age is younger or older than your chronological age.

Chronological Age vs. Biological Age

  • Chronological Age: This is the number of years you've been alive. It's a fixed number that increases by one each year.
  • Biological Age: This reflects the physiological age of your body. It's influenced by the cumulative impact of cellular damage, inflammation, and the efficiency of your body's repair mechanisms. A lower biological age than your chronological age suggests better health and potentially a longer healthspan.

Key Factors Influencing Biological Age

Our calculator considers several critical areas that research has linked to accelerated or decelerated aging. Understanding these can empower you to make informed choices:

  • Diet Quality: A diet rich in whole foods, fruits, vegetables, and lean proteins, and low in processed foods, sugar, and unhealthy fats, can significantly reduce cellular inflammation and oxidative stress, promoting a younger biological age.
  • Physical Activity: Regular exercise, including both cardiovascular and strength training, improves circulation, maintains muscle mass, boosts metabolism, and enhances cellular repair, all contributing to a younger biological profile.
  • Sleep: Adequate, high-quality sleep is crucial for cellular repair, hormone regulation, and cognitive function. Chronic sleep deprivation can accelerate aging processes.
  • Smoking Status: Smoking is one of the most detrimental habits for biological age, causing widespread cellular damage, increasing inflammation, and significantly raising the risk of numerous chronic diseases.
  • Alcohol Consumption: While moderate alcohol intake might have some benefits for certain individuals, excessive consumption can lead to liver damage, increased inflammation, and accelerated aging.
  • Stress Management: Chronic stress elevates cortisol levels, which can negatively impact immune function, DNA repair, and overall cellular health. Effective stress management techniques are vital for maintaining a youthful biological age.
  • Body Mass Index (BMI): Maintaining a healthy weight (reflected by BMI) reduces the burden on your organs, lowers inflammation, and decreases the risk of metabolic diseases that accelerate aging.
  • Chronic Health Conditions: The presence and management of chronic diseases like diabetes, heart disease, or autoimmune disorders can significantly impact your biological age. Proactive management is key.

How to Improve Your Biological Age

The good news is that many of the factors influencing biological age are within your control. By adopting healthy habits, you can potentially slow down or even reverse some aspects of biological aging:

  1. Eat a Nutrient-Dense Diet: Focus on whole, unprocessed foods. Incorporate plenty of antioxidants from fruits and vegetables.
  2. Stay Active: Aim for at least 150 minutes of moderate-intensity aerobic activity or 75 minutes of vigorous-intensity activity per week, plus strength training twice a week.
  3. Prioritize Sleep: Target 7-9 hours of quality sleep per night. Establish a consistent sleep schedule.
  4. Quit Smoking: If you smoke, quitting is the single most impactful step you can take for your health and biological age.
  5. Moderate Alcohol Intake: If you drink, do so in moderation.
  6. Manage Stress Effectively: Practice mindfulness, meditation, yoga, or engage in hobbies that help you relax.
  7. Maintain a Healthy Weight: Achieve and maintain a BMI within the healthy range through diet and exercise.
  8. Regular Health Check-ups: Work with your doctor to manage any existing health conditions and prevent new ones.

Disclaimer

This biological age calculator provides an estimation based on commonly accepted lifestyle and health correlations. It is designed for informational purposes only and is not a substitute for professional medical advice, diagnosis, or treatment. For a precise assessment of your biological age, advanced biomarker testing (such as epigenetic clocks) performed by medical professionals is required. Always consult with a qualified healthcare provider for any health concerns or before making any decisions related to your health or treatment.

Leave a Reply

Your email address will not be published. Required fields are marked *